    The champions league format

    Does anyone think the current format is crap?

    Would it work better in an actual league format instead of groups and knockout

    Also, doesn't CHAMPIONS league defeat the object somewhat

    IF you only had the actual champions of all the European leagues, THEN you could call it the champions league, the league format would genuinely pit the best of Europe against each other, you might get Barcelona vs Juventus or PSG vs bayern Munich, but at least it would always be the actual champions, and you'd never get 2 teams from the same country against each other coz there would only be one team per country!

    You could then keep the best of the rest Cup but make that a huge knockout competition say up to 128 teams across Europe, a random draw from round one, ditch the seeding crap coz that just guarantees getting say real Madrid who would come 2nd to Barcelona against 2nd from the Irish league for example

    I just think it would make it fairer and more interesting, having these 2 formats for these 2 tournaments.

    I remember one year a team who had won their league got kicked out coz Liverpool fluked their cup win and yet finished outside of the champs league qualifying positions in the Premier league, that infuriated me

    So thoughts on this folks, just something football related that isn't leeds

    the old format was the best, basically the champions of each country going in to a straight knockout tournament, home and away over two legs . the old european cup when the champions of europe, were the proper champions.

    the current format is just a money making scheme for uefa and the tv companies. . no club can ever justifiably be called the champions of europe if they did not win their own domestic league in the same year. its farcical in the eyes of many fans.

    but it is all to do with money now , and not the essence of sport, no even playing fields anymore , when their is far too much money in the game , and it is been distributed far too unevenly between the the big clubs, and the far less wealthier clubs.
